Amish Green Beans

ingredients
6 bacon slices
1 small onion, sliced
3 teaspoons cornstarch
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on dry mustard
2 cans (14.5 ounce size) green beans, drained, half the liquid reserved
2 tablespoons brown sugar
2 tablespoons white vinegar
directions
Fry bacon until quite crisp; crumble.
Retain 1 1/2 tablespoons of bacon drippings. Add the onion to drippings and saute until lightly browned. Stir in cornstarch, salt and mustard. Stir in reserved green bean liquid and bring to a boil. Stir constantly.
Blend in brown sugar and vinegar; add drained green beans and heat through.
At serving time, garnish with crumbled bacon.
